A Murderer Walks Free
When a murderer walks free,
Are you still proud to be an American?
And when an innocent teen is killed,
Why does the killer walk free?
When a man is shot,
Do you blame the victim?
Or do you only blame the victim
If he is black?
We live in a culture where it's the victim's fault,
Be it rape or robbery or murder.
The victim is the one who carries the guilt,
Because a penalty would ruin a criminal's life.
Do not feel bad for the murderer,
For he acted on his own accord.
A murderer must pay his fines,
And rest assured, he will.
